Definitions
- This invention relates to a new closure system for a heat exchanger distributor which, by providing easy access to the distributor interior while maintaining the sealed clamping of the tube plate without the need for independent auxiliary seal members, enables the dimensions of the distributor to be limited with consequent reduction in manufacturing costs, and the down times and hence the relative maintenance costs to be minimized.
- said clamping is effected via the cover of the distributor which is provided for this purpose with both the adjustable device necessary to form the pressure seal for the cover, and with the adjustable device necessary for clamping the tube plate by the breech lock method.
- NL-A-8 300 397 in the name of Lummus Nederland N.V. which is the closest prior art document, discloses a distributor for heat exchangers ending with a distributor cover that comprises a central door which must be opened together with the entire cover, when the tube plate has to be inspected.
- EP-A-0 097 324 in the name of Belleli SpA discloses a distributor in which the tube plate is assembled by segmented circumferential members in order to improve the clamping of the tube plate.
- the present invention seeks to obviate said drawbacks by providing a closure system for a heat exchanger distributor which enables said additional internal adjustable member for clamping the tube place to be eliminate, while still allowing easy access to the distributor interior.
- a closure system for the distributor of a heat exchanger comprising inter alia a tube plate sealedly pressed via a gasket against a bearing surface on the end of the heat exchanger shell by a cylindrical presser operated by an adjustment device in a distributor cover and removable partition walls separated from said cover, said cover also being provided with an adjustable device for its sealed clamping through an annular gasket against said distributor characterised in that said cover is provided with a central aperture hermetically sealable by means of a door, and said door is connected to the cover by an independent sealing system constituted by a seal gasket and axial pressers, that can be opened to gain access to the distributor interior without altering the seal at the annular gaskets of the tube plate and of the cover, respectively.
- said door for hermetically sealing said central aperture in the cover is screwed into said cover and is provided along its circumferential periphery with a screwed series of position-adjustable axial pressers which press a diaphragm against an internal projection provided on said aperture, via the seal gasket.
- said door is pressed against an internal projection on said aperture, via a gasket, by a circumferential series of axial pressers position-adjustable by screwing, the series being supported by a cylinder retained in position by a sector ring housed in a circumferential recess provided within said aperture.
- the reference numeral 1 indicates the cylindrical body of a heat exchanger distributor, comprising a hole 2 for fluid entry, a similar fluid exit hole being provided in the distributor body in a diametrically opposite position.
- the tube plate 3 which, provided with heat transfer tubes 10, is sealedly pressed, via the gasket 4, against the bearing surface 5 on the end 6 of the heat exchanger shell 7 by a cylindrical presser 8 comprising a hole 9 in correspondence with said hole 2 and provided with suitable known seals, not shown in the figure.
- Said cylindrical presser 8 is operated, via a diaphragm 11, by an adjustment device consisting of a series of threaded pins 12 (only one being visible in the figure for reasons of clarity) distributed circumferentially along the closure cover 13 for the distributor 1.
- Said cover 13, of the breech lock type is screwed into the distributor 1 to achieve a pressure seal by means of an adjustable clamping device consisting of a second series of threaded pins 14 (only one being visible in the figure for reasons of clarity) which compress said diaphragm 11 and the annular gasket 15 against a projection 16 provided on the interior of the distributor 1.
- the entering fluid is kept separated from the exit fluid by known partition walls 17 and 18 bolted together and hence easily removable.
- said cover 13 is provided with a central aperture 19 hermetically sealable by the door 20 which is screwed into the cover 13 and supports along its circumferential periphery a screwed series of position-adjustable axial pressers 21 which, via a diaphragm 22, press the annular gasket 23 against an internal projection 24 provided on said cover 13.
- said door 20 is pressed against said internal projection 24 on the cover 13, via the annular gasket 23, by means of a circumferential series of axial pressers 21 position-adjustable by screwing into the support cylinder 25, which is held in position by a ring in the form of sectors, respectively 26, 26', 26", 26''', ..., housed in a circumferential recess 27 provided in the cover 13.
